What kind of school is Lesedi Le Legolo Primary School?

Lesedi Le Legolo Primary School is a public primary school in Lethlabile-a, within the Bojanala education district of the North West. EMIS records it as a small-to-medium school with 281 enrolled learners and 9 educators, giving a learner-to-educator ratio of 31:1. It is classified as Quintile 3 — a government classification based on the surrounding community's socioeconomic profile, not a measure of school quality. It is designated as a no-fee school, so families do not pay tuition fees.

What You Should Know

No tuition fees

As a Quintile 3 no-fee school, families do not pay school fees. The school receives higher per-learner funding from government.

What is the learner-to-educator ratio at Lesedi Le Legolo Primary School?

How many learners there are per educator, compared to schools in the same quintile and phase. The educator count includes teachers, heads of department, and principals — so real class sizes are usually larger than this number suggests.

Fewer learners per educator than 60% of similar schools
